Ventilation and Covid-19: Discussion

Photo of Colm BurkeColm Burke (Cork North Central, Fine Gael) | Oireachtas source

I thank both witnesses for their presentations and contributions. We have many older buildings which are providing vital services. I am on the board of a hospital that was initially built in 1741. While it has undergone considerable adaptation, it is still an old building. Likewise, many of our public facilities are old buildings. If the witnesses were doing a national plan on this issue, what areas would they prioritise to get the changes that are required for filtration and air ventilation?

Unfortunately, many people contracted Covid in the past year in nursing homes and community hospitals. What major changes need to be made in those facilities? Should we set a timeline for each of those facilities to reach the required standard? What level of investment is required to get that done? Nursing homes are normally kept very warm and there is not a sense that fresh air is circulating in the place. Is that an area we should now be prioritising?
